Plan Notes

I planted onions from seed putting three seeds in 20 peat pots, germinating them in the dark and then planting the pots without thinning in hopes that the onions will push away from each other as they grow. I started the BurpeeOnion seeds on my birthday1/16/12. Marilyn and I started seeds in early March. we started tomatoes, peppers, sun flower, basel, parsley and all sorts of flowers including Zinnia, Marigolds. I ordered four yards of compost loam mix from Pollios.I will use it for the raised bed and to set up a new garden for my buleberries and possibly a strawberry patch. Cucumber
 Burpee Burpless Beauty Cuke
41' 11"1' 11" x 1' 11"I planted two plants that John gave me and planted Burpee seeds on May 26, 2012. I had an abundant crop of cucumber all summer long. I couldn't keep up with the fruit. I will cut back on the plants next year and add height to the netting.

Onion
 Granex Yellow
225"3" x 7" Onions started 1/16/12 Onions planted 4/14/12 in a raised bed. I harvested the onions in mid August. Friut from the seed was small. I don't think I'll start onions from seeds next year.
Onion 185"3" x 7"Planted John's 4/28/12 I harvested teh Onions in mid August to dry. Fruit is large.

Pepper
 Burpee Big Dipper
121' 1"11" x 1' 3"Pepper started 3/10/12 did not come out large enough for planting. I bought eight plants from Pollioes and planted two plants John gave me on 5/26/12 Peppers. The plants John gave me were black skinned peppers. Both varities gave abundant fruit. I pulled the last of the plants out on Labor day. During our vacation in August a deer took to eating the peppers. Gretchen tried to shoo it away but it hissed at her and would not leave. I sprayed deer repellant around the graden it seemed to work.
